Output 39b26c0b7264275fe20e71fddeab61c9397ae39f12990a37f6385eaeaffc64c9:37

value
561137
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3229761c59bc29376e37422a91fac001d160ea41 OP_EQUAL
address
36GFNvR6YVQktYc3QXTzfGsusEQWNyd3oE
transaction
39b26c0b7264275fe20e71fddeab61c9397ae39f12990a37f6385eaeaffc64c9
spent
true